A vibrant sauce of ginger, scallions, salt, and oil that brings aromatic umami to any dish. Drizzle it over rice, noodles, roasted vegetables, or proteins for an instant flavor boost.

Ingredients
serves 8- 6 green onions (white and green parts, finely chopped)
- 2 1/2 tablespoons fresh ginger (finely grated)
- 1/4 teaspoon salt (adjust to taste)
- 1/2 cup neutral oil (canola, vegetable, or grapeseed oil)
